Detailed comparison
Staked TAO (Root) vs dYdX: which should you stake?
Staked TAO (Root) currently offers the higher APY at 4.00% compared to dYdX's 2.90%. That's a 1.10 percentage point difference in annual yield.
In terms of market cap, Staked TAO (Root) is the larger asset at $1.20B, which generally indicates more liquidity and lower volatility risk.
Both assets can be staked through various platforms and protocols. Consider diversifying across both rather than choosing one exclusively — this spreads your risk across different networks and ecosystems.
